Cesarean delivery (C-section) is used to deliver a baby through surgical incisions made in the abdomen and uterus. Planning for a C-section might be necessary if there are certain pregnancy complications. Women who have had a C-section might have another C-section. Quadric surfaces are the graphs of equations that can be expressed in the form. A x 2 + B y 2 + C z 2 + D x y + E x z + F y z + G x + H y + J z + K = 0. When a quadric surface intersects a coordinate plane, the trace is a conic section.

WebA caesarean section (c-section) is an operation to deliver your baby. A doctor makes a cut just below your bikini line, through your abdomen and womb, and lifts your baby out through it. You may have a planned (elective) c-section if you know you will need a c-section before you go into labour.
